您好,欢迎访问通商软件官方网站!
24小时免费咨询热线: 400-1611-009
联系我们 | 加入合作

ERP项目需求分析包括哪些内容?

ERP系统 & MES 生产管理系统

10万用户实施案例,ERP 系统实现微信、销售、库存、生产、财务、人资、办公等一体化管理

ERP项目需求分析的主要内容

在如今快速发展的商业环境中,ERP(企业资源规划)系统已经成为许多企业信息化建设的核心工具。一个成功的ERP系统实施,离不开精确而详尽的需求分析。需求分析不仅是项目启动的第一步,而且是整个ERP项目实施过程中的基石。通过对企业的需求深入分析,能够确保最终选择的系统功能符合实际业务需求,同时为后续的开发、测试、上线等阶段提供明确的指导。本文将深入探讨ERP项目需求分析的主要内容,帮助企业理解如何通过全面、细致的需求分析,为项目的成功实施奠定坚实的基础。

1. 确定项目的业务目标

在开始ERP项目需求分析时,首先需要明确项目的业务目标。这一步骤至关重要,因为ERP系统的核心功能应当服务于企业的战略目标和业务需求。通过与各部门、管理层的讨论,确认项目要解决的主要问题及目标。例如,企业可能希望通过ERP系统提高库存管理效率,优化财务流程,或加强销售和客户关系管理等。

确定业务目标有助于项目团队在后续的需求分析中始终聚焦于关键业务需求,避免功能需求过度分散,确保系统的设计与企业目标保持一致。

2. 业务流程分析

业务流程分析是ERP需求分析中不可或缺的环节。企业在日常运营中会涉及大量的业务流程,如采购、生产、销售、库存、财务等。为了确保ERP系统能够顺利集成企业的各项业务功能,必须对现有的业务流程进行详细的梳理和分析。

这一过程中,分析师需与各业务部门的负责人及关键用户进行充分的沟通,了解现有流程中的痛点和瓶颈,明确各流程环节的需求。同时,还需评估现有系统的不足之处,以便在新系统中得到改进或优化。

3. 功能需求的详细列举

功能需求分析是ERP需求分析的核心内容,涉及到具体的系统功能模块,如财务管理模块、供应链管理模块、人力资源管理模块、生产管理模块等。每个模块的功能需求需要与实际业务流程对接,确保能够满足企业的实际操作需求。

对于每个模块,应详细列出功能需求,明确各项操作、数据输入与输出、业务规则等。例如,财务模块的需求可能包括预算管理、账务处理、报表生成等;供应链管理模块的需求可能涉及采购管理、库存控制、物流追踪等。

4. 非功能需求分析

除了功能需求,非功能需求的分析也至关重要。非功能需求主要包括系统的性能要求、安全性要求、可用性要求等。例如,ERP系统在高峰期间的并发用户数要求、数据备份与恢复策略、系统的响应时间要求、以及用户权限的安全管理等。

这些非功能需求直接影响到系统的稳定性、可扩展性和安全性,必须在需求分析阶段明确,以确保系统能够在实际运行中满足企业对性能和安全的高标准要求。

5. 数据分析与数据迁移

在实施ERP系统时,企业的历史数据通常需要从旧系统迁移到新系统。数据迁移是一个复杂且关键的过程,涉及到数据的清洗、转换、导入等多个环节。在需求分析阶段,需要对现有数据进行评估,确定数据迁移的需求和方案。

数据分析主要包括以下几个方面:确认现有系统中各类数据的格式与结构,确定需要迁移的数据范围,评估数据质量,定义数据转换规则等。此外,还需要确定数据迁移的时间节点与责任分配,确保数据迁移过程顺利进行。

6. 用户需求与角色分析

不同的用户群体在使用ERP系统时有不同的需求,因此需要对各类用户进行角色划分和需求分析。常见的用户角色包括管理员、普通员工、部门经理、业务负责人等,每个角色的操作权限、界面需求、系统功能等都有所不同。

通过用户角色分析,可以确保每个用户在使用系统时,能方便地获取其所需的功能模块和操作界面。同时,合理的权限管理可以确保企业数据的安全性,避免未授权人员访问敏感信息。

7. 系统集成与接口需求

ERP系统通常并不是独立运行的,往往需要与其他系统进行集成。例如,ERP系统可能需要与现有的CRM(客户关系管理)系统、HR系统、财务系统等进行数据共享和操作协同。因此,系统集成与接口需求的分析尤为重要。

在需求分析阶段,必须明确各系统间的数据传输格式、接口协议、实时性要求等。还需要考虑数据同步、异常处理、系统对接的稳定性等问题,确保不同系统能够顺利协同工作,避免信息孤岛的出现。

8. 项目实施的时间和预算约束

ERP项目的需求分析还需要考虑到实施的时间和预算限制。一个ERP系统的部署通常需要相当长的时间,包括需求分析、系统设计、开发与测试、培训和上线等多个阶段。同时,项目的预算也是需要事先明确的,以避免因资金问题导致项目实施的中断或延误。

在需求分析阶段,需要与管理层一起讨论并确定合理的实施时间表和预算,为后续的项目计划和资源配置提供基础。

9. 风险分析与管理

ERP项目实施过程中可能会遇到各种风险,包括技术风险、人员风险、资金风险等。因此,需求分析阶段还需要对项目的潜在风险进行评估,并制定相应的应对策略。

例如,技术风险可能来自于系统的技术架构不适应企业需求,人员风险则可能来自于关键人员的流失或知识传承的不足。风险管理措施的早期制定,能够帮助企业在项目实施过程中更好地控制和应对突发情况。

总结

ERP项目需求分析是整个系统实施的起点,它为后续的设计、开发、测试等阶段奠定了基础。通过深入了解企业的业务需求、流程特点、功能需求以及各种非功能需求,能够确保所选ERP系统与企业实际运营高度契合。一个科学、全面的需求分析不仅能够提高项目实施的效率,还能够最大限度地降低实施过程中的风险,为企业的信息化建设提供坚实的支撑。

在线疑问仍未解决?专业顾问为您一对一讲解

24小时人工在线已服务6865位顾客5分钟内回复

Scroll to top
咨询电话
客服邮箱
扫码咨询